Twinings Strawberry and Elderflower pairs summer strawberry sweetness with the delicate floral character of elderflower, over a hibiscus base with strawberry pieces and natural fruit flavouring. The effect is British summer pudding in a cup, one of the classic British summer pairings (think Pimm's, garden parties, Wimbledon strawberries with a splash of elderflower cordial). Caffeine free and excellent cold-brewed for picnics, with enough elegance for an adult tea moment rather than a children's cordial.
The blend
Hibiscus flower (colour, body and natural tartness), dried strawberry pieces, elderflower extract, apple pieces (sweetness and body), rosehip (extra brightness), and natural strawberry and elderflower flavouring. The elderflower is what sets this apart from Twinings Strawberry and Raspberry: same strawberry base, a far more refined floral character.
How it tastes
Sweet strawberry leads, delicate floral elderflower follows (think the best elderflower cordial, more aromatic than sweet), and hibiscus tartness stretches both across the finish. More elegant and more grown up than a standard berry infusion; the elderflower gives it a Pimm's-like sophistication. Curator Rating: 4.9/5.
How to brew
- 1 bag in 200ml just-boiled water.
- Cover the cup; both elderflower and strawberry are volatile and aromatic.
- Steep 5-7 minutes.
- Drink it black; honey is fine, though the strawberry already brings natural sweetness.
- Iced: cold brew 4 bags in 1L water with a sprig of fresh mint and a slice of cucumber, fridge 6-8 hours, serve over ice. It keeps 3 days refrigerated, ideal for garden parties and picnics.
Caffeine
None. As a fruit infusion it suits any time of day, late evening included.
The British summer pairing
Strawberry and elderflower is a deeply British combination, popularised by Pimm's (which uses both), Belvoir cordials, and the strawberry-and-elderflower cocktails that became wedding-bar staples in the 2000s. To most British drinkers it reads instantly as "summer afternoon"; this tea captures that flavour memory in an alcohol-free, no-added-sugar format.

The soft-drink swap
Twinings positions this range as a soft-drink alternative, and the case is fair: no added sugar, no caffeine, full fruit flavour, and a colour that looks like cordial over ice. For anyone cutting back on squash, fizzy drinks or juice it is a sensible swap through the summer, as long as you treat it as a refreshing flavoured drink rather than a sweet-hit cordial mimic.
FAQ
Caffeine? None.
Vegan? Yes.
Cold brew? Excellent; one of the best Twinings cold brews for entertaining.
Mocktail use? Pairs well with cucumber, mint, lime and sparkling water.
Pregnancy? Fine in moderation; as it is hibiscus-based, keep it occasional rather than daily if you are pregnant.
What you need to know: Twinings Strawberry & Elderflower
| Field | Detail |
|---|---|
| Brand | Twinings (Cold Infuse and Fruit ranges) |
| Type | Caffeine-free fruit and herbal infusion |
| Ingredients | Hibiscus, apple, rosehip, elderflower, natural strawberry flavouring, dried strawberry pieces |
| Caffeine | 0mg, naturally caffeine-free |
| Cup character | Bright pink, tart-fruity, light floral elderflower top, soft strawberry sweetness |
| Best served | Iced, often as a soft drink alternative; hot serves work but flavour is more vivid cold |
| UK availability | Tesco, Sainsbury's, Asda, Twinings.co.uk, most UK supermarkets |
| UK price | Approximately £2.50 to £3.50 per 20-bag pack (12-17p per cup) |

The bottom line on Twinings Strawberry & Elderflower
A well-judged fruit infusion that genuinely works as a chilled soft-drink alternative. Buy it for the summer, drink it iced rather than hot, and treat it as a refreshing flavoured water rather than a tea. Worth keeping in the cupboard from April to September; less worthwhile if you want a serious herbal infusion or a hot-cup substitute.
